  • The Importance Of Trust & Will In Estate Planning

    Estate planning is a crucial process that ensures your wishes are carried out and your loved ones are taken care of after you pass away Two essential components of estate planning are trust and will Trust and will are legal documents that can help you dictate how your assets are distributed and managed, but they serve different purposes

    A will is a legal document that outlines how you want your assets to be distributed after your death It includes instructions on who will inherit your property, who will be in charge of executing your wishes (executor), and any other specific instructions you have for your estate A will is often the cornerstone of an estate plan, as it allows you to make your intentions clear and legally binding.

    On the other hand, a trust is a legal entity that holds assets on behalf of a beneficiary A trust is created by a grantor (the person creating the trust) and managed by a trustee (the person responsible for managing the trust assets) Trusts can be revocable or irrevocable, depending on whether the grantor retains the right to make changes to the trust Trusts can be used to avoid probate, provide for minor children, protect assets from creditors, and more.

    Both trust and will are important tools in estate planning, but they serve different purposes and can be used in conjunction with each other to ensure your wishes are carried out effectively Here are some reasons why trust and will are vital in estate planning:

    1 Avoiding Probate: One of the main benefits of using a trust in estate planning is that it can help you avoid probate Probate is the legal process of validating a will and distributing assets according to the will’s instructions It can be time-consuming, costly, and public By using a trust, you can transfer assets to the trust during your lifetime, avoiding the need for probate upon your death.

    2 Providing for Minor Children: If you have minor children, a trust can be an essential tool in your estate plan trust & will. A trust allows you to designate a trustee to manage assets on behalf of your minor children until they reach a certain age or milestone This ensures that your children are taken care of financially and that their inheritance is managed responsibly.

    3 Protecting Assets: Trusts can also be used to protect assets from creditors or other potential threats By placing assets in a trust, you can shield them from legal claims, divorce settlements, or other risks This can provide peace of mind knowing that your hard-earned assets are safe and secure.

    4 Ensuring Privacy: Unlike wills, which become public record during the probate process, trusts are private documents This means that the details of your estate plan, including asset distribution and beneficiary information, remain confidential This can be important for individuals who value their privacy and want to keep their estate affairs private.

    5 Flexibility: Trusts offer more flexibility than wills in terms of how assets are managed and distributed Trusts can be customized to meet your specific needs and goals, allowing you to include specific instructions for asset management, beneficiary distributions, and more This flexibility can help you tailor your estate plan to your unique circumstances and preferences.

  • The Best Heaters For Workshops: Stay Warm And Productive All Year Long

    When it comes to working in a workshop, staying warm during the winter months is crucial for both comfort and productivity. Whether you’re working with wood, metal, or other materials, having a reliable source of heat can make all the difference. In this article, we will discuss the best heaters for workshops to help you stay warm and comfortable while you work.

    1. Electric Space Heaters
    Electric space heaters are a popular choice for workshops because they are easy to use, portable, and efficient. These heaters come in various sizes and styles, making it easy to find one that suits your specific needs. Electric space heaters are a great option for smaller workshops or for spot heating in larger spaces. They are also energy-efficient and can help you save money on your heating bills.

    2. Propane Heaters
    Propane heaters are another popular choice for workshops because they are powerful and can quickly heat up a large space. These heaters are fueled by propane gas, making them ideal for workshops that do not have access to electricity. Propane heaters are also portable and can be used in different areas of your workshop as needed. However, it is important to use propane heaters in a well-ventilated area to prevent carbon monoxide buildup.

    3. Radiant Heaters
    Radiant heaters are a great option for workshops because they provide focused heat directly to where it is needed. These heaters work by emitting infrared radiation that heats up objects and people in its path, rather than heating the air. This makes radiant heaters a great choice for workshops where heat loss is common or for workshops with high ceilings. Radiant heaters are also energy-efficient and can help you save money on your heating costs.

    4. Forced Air Heaters
    Forced air heaters are a powerful option for workshops that need to quickly heat up a large space. These heaters work by using a fan to force air over a heat source, such as a propane burner or electric coil, before distributing it throughout the room. Forced air heaters are versatile and can be used in a variety of workshop settings. However, because they rely on moving air, forced air heaters can sometimes create drafts or stir up dust in the workshop.

    5. Wood Stoves
    If you have a workshop in a remote location or off-grid, a wood stove can be a great heating solution. Wood stoves are capable of producing high levels of heat and can provide a cozy and rustic atmosphere in your workshop. However, it is important to use a wood stove safely and to have proper ventilation to prevent the buildup of harmful gases. Wood stoves do require regular maintenance, such as cleaning and ash removal, so be prepared to invest time in upkeep.

    6. Ceramic Heaters
    Ceramic heaters are a popular choice for workshops because they are energy-efficient and provide consistent heat. These heaters work by using ceramic elements to heat up and then release heat into the air. Ceramic heaters are safe to use and provide even heat distribution throughout the workshop. They are also portable and can be easily moved to different areas as needed. However, ceramic heaters may not be as powerful as other types of heaters, so they are best suited for smaller workshops.

  • Exploring The Different Types Of Metal Additive Manufacturing

    Metal additive manufacturing, also known as 3D printing, has revolutionized the way complex metal parts are manufactured By using additive techniques, manufacturers are able to produce intricate and customized metal components with improved efficiency and reduced waste compared to traditional manufacturing methods There are several different types of metal additive manufacturing processes that are commonly used in various industries Let’s explore some of the most popular methods in more detail.

    1 Powder Bed Fusion

    Powder bed fusion is one of the most common types of metal additive manufacturing processes This technique involves using a laser or electron beam to selectively melt layers of metal powder to create a part The powdered metal is spread in a thin layer on a build platform, and the energy source is used to fuse the particles together according to a 3D model The most prominent technologies that fall under this category are selective laser melting (SLM) and electron beam melting (EBM) Powder bed fusion is known for its ability to produce complex geometries with high accuracy and surface finish.

    2 Directed Energy Deposition

    Directed energy deposition is another type of metal additive manufacturing that involves using a focused energy source, such as a laser or electron beam, to melt and fuse metal feedstock onto a substrate material to build up a part layer by layer This process is commonly used for repairing or adding material to existing components, as well as for fabricating large and expensive parts Directed energy deposition can be performed using wire or powder feedstock, depending on the specific application requirements.

    3 Binder Jetting

    Binder jetting is a metal additive manufacturing technique that involves depositing layers of metal powder and a binder material onto a build platform The binder acts as a glue to hold the metal powder together, and the part is later sintered to remove the binder and fuse the metal particles together Binder jetting is a fast and economical method for producing metal parts with good surface finish and dimensional accuracy, making it suitable for prototyping and low-volume production.

    4 Metal Injection Molding

    Metal injection molding (MIM) is a metal powder processing technique that combines the benefits of conventional injection molding with the material properties of metal metal additive manufacturing types. In this process, metal powders are mixed with a binder material to create a feedstock, which is then injected into a mold cavity to form a part The molded part is then debinded and sintered to remove the binder and consolidate the metal particles Metal injection molding is well-suited for producing small, complex metal parts with high precision and tight tolerances.

    5 Ultrasonic Additive Manufacturing

    Ultrasonic additive manufacturing (UAM) is a unique metal 3D printing process that uses ultrasonic vibrations to bond metal foils layer by layer The UAM process involves placing a thin metal foil on a substrate and using ultrasonic energy to create localized heating and diffusion at the interface between the layers The layers are then bonded together to form a solid part UAM is advantageous for its low energy consumption, high deposition rates, and the ability to join dissimilar metals.

    6 Laser Metal Deposition

    Laser metal deposition is a metal additive manufacturing technique that involves using a laser beam to melt and deposit metal powder or wire onto a substrate material The process can be used for additive manufacturing, repair, and cladding applications Laser metal deposition offers high processing speeds, excellent material utilization, and the ability to generate near-net shape parts with minimal waste This technology is commonly used in the aerospace, automotive, and tooling industries.

  • Everything You Need To Know About Cryo Supplies

    cryo supplies play a crucial role in various industries such as healthcare, research, and biotechnology. These supplies are designed to handle extremely low temperatures for the preservation and storage of biological samples, tissues, and other sensitive materials.

    One of the most common cryo supplies is the cryogenic vials. These vials are specifically designed to withstand ultra-low temperatures, often below -150 degrees Celsius, without compromising the integrity of the samples contained within. Cryogenic vials are typically made of materials such as polypropylene or polycarbonate, which are known for their excellent thermal properties. These vials are sealed with either a screw cap or a plug cap to ensure a secure closure that prevents any leakage or contamination.

    Another essential cryo supply is the cryogenic storage box. These boxes are used to organize and store cryogenic vials in an efficient and systematic manner. Cryogenic storage boxes are typically made of durable materials such as cardboard, plastic, or stainless steel, which can withstand the freezing temperatures of cryogenic storage units. These storage boxes are available in various sizes and configurations, allowing researchers to customize their storage solutions based on their specific needs.

    Cryogenic gloves are another important supply for handling materials at ultra-low temperatures. These gloves are designed to provide protection and insulation to the hands when working with cryogenic materials. Cryogenic gloves are typically made of multi-layered materials such as neoprene, nylon, and Kevlar to provide both thermal insulation and flexibility. These gloves are essential for preventing frostbite and ensuring the safety of laboratory personnel when handling cryogenic materials.

    In addition to vials, storage boxes, and gloves, cryo supplies also include cryogenic tubes, freezers, and labels. Cryogenic tubes are similar to cryogenic vials but are typically larger in size and are used for the storage of larger samples or materials. Cryogenic freezers are specialized refrigeration units that are capable of reaching and maintaining ultra-low temperatures required for cryogenic storage. Cryogenic labels are uniquely designed labels that can withstand the freezing temperatures of cryogenic storage and ensure that samples are properly identified and tracked.

  • Unveiling The Power Of Hela Cell Culture In Modern Biomedical Research

    In the world of modern biomedical research, the use of cell culture has revolutionized our understanding of human biology and disease. Among the various cell lines available for study, the Hela cell line stands out as one of the most widely used and versatile tools in scientific research. Derived from a cervical cancer patient named Henrietta Lacks in the 1950s, Hela cells have been instrumental in countless discoveries and breakthroughs in biology and medicine. This article explores the fascinating world of hela cell culture and its significant impact on the field of biomedical research.

    The story of Hela cells begins in 1951 when Henrietta Lacks, a young African American woman, was diagnosed with cervical cancer at Johns Hopkins Hospital in Baltimore, Maryland. Without her knowledge or consent, a sample of her tumor was taken and sent to George Gey, a scientist who was attempting to establish a continuous human cell line for research purposes. To the amazement of Gey and his colleagues, the cells from Henrietta’s tumor not only survived and multiplied outside of her body but also proved to be incredibly robust and durable compared to other cell lines at the time.

    These immortal cells, named Hela after Henrietta Lacks, have since been used in laboratories around the world for a wide range of experiments and studies. Hela cells are unique in that they divide rapidly, have an abnormal number of chromosomes, and are capable of growing in a wide variety of conditions, making them ideal for a wide range of research applications. From basic cell biology studies to drug development and cancer research, Hela cells have been invaluable in advancing our knowledge of human biology and disease.

    One of the key advantages of using Hela cells in research is their ability to be easily cultured and maintained in the laboratory. Unlike primary cells, which have a limited lifespan and can only be passaged a few times before they die, Hela cells can be grown indefinitely under the right conditions. This unlimited supply of cells allows researchers to perform experiments over an extended period, ensuring the reproducibility and reliability of their results.

    Furthermore, Hela cells have been used in a wide range of research fields, including virology, genetics, and pharmacology. In virology, Hela cells have been instrumental in studying the replication and pathogenesis of various human viruses, including HIV, HPV, and herpes simplex virus. Their fast growth rate and high susceptibility to infection make them ideal models for studying viral pathogenesis and developing antiviral drugs.

    In genetics, Hela cells have been used to study chromosomal abnormalities, gene expression, and DNA repair mechanisms. Because Hela cells have an abnormal number of chromosomes, they provide a unique model for studying genetic diseases and understanding the molecular basis of cancer. Researchers have also used Hela cells to produce proteins and antibodies for various research and diagnostic purposes.

    In pharmacology, Hela cells have been used to test the efficacy and toxicity of various drugs and compounds. The ability to grow Hela cells in large quantities and easily manipulate them in the laboratory makes them an ideal model for high-throughput drug screening assays. Researchers can use Hela cells to test thousands of compounds simultaneously, identifying potential drug candidates for further development.

    Despite their widespread use and importance in scientific research, Hela cells have also been the subject of controversy and ethical debate. Henrietta Lacks’ story highlights the ethical issues surrounding informed consent, patient privacy, and the commercialization of human biological materials. In recent years, efforts have been made to address these concerns and ensure that the use of Hela cells in research is conducted ethically and responsibly.

  • The Ultimate Guide To Fire Extinguisher Parts And Supplies

    When it comes to fire safety, having the right fire extinguisher parts and supplies is crucial. Whether it’s for your home, business, or vehicle, having a properly functioning fire extinguisher can mean the difference between a minor incident and a devastating fire. In this guide, we will explore the different parts and supplies that make up a fire extinguisher, and why they are essential for fire safety.

    First and foremost, let’s start with the basic components of a fire extinguisher. A typical fire extinguisher consists of a cylinder, a pressure gauge, a handle, a safety pin, a nozzle or hose, and a locking mechanism. These parts work together to ensure that the fire extinguisher can effectively dispense the extinguishing agent when needed.

    The cylinder is where the extinguishing agent, whether it be water, dry chemical, foam, or CO2, is stored under pressure. It is important that the cylinder is made of durable materials that can withstand the pressure and corrosive nature of the extinguishing agent. The pressure gauge is used to indicate the pressure inside the cylinder, ensuring that the extinguisher is ready for use at all times.

    The handle of the fire extinguisher is used to activate the discharge of the extinguishing agent. When the handle is pressed, it releases the locking mechanism that keeps the agent under pressure. The safety pin is a crucial part of the handle that prevents accidental discharge of the extinguishing agent. It must be removed before the fire extinguisher can be used.

    The nozzle or hose is where the extinguishing agent is dispensed from the fire extinguisher. Depending on the type of fire extinguisher, the nozzle may vary in design to ensure efficient and effective delivery of the agent to the fire. A locking mechanism is often used to control the flow of the extinguishing agent, allowing the user to stop and start the discharge as needed.

    In addition to the basic components of a fire extinguisher, there are also various supplies that are essential for maintaining and servicing fire extinguishers. These supplies include extinguishing agents, inspection tags, maintenance records, and mounting brackets.

    Extinguishing agents are the key ingredient in a fire extinguisher that puts out fires. There are different types of extinguishing agents that are suitable for various types of fires. It is important to have the correct type of extinguishing agent for the specific fire hazards present in your home, business, or vehicle.

    Inspection tags are used to keep track of the maintenance and inspection history of a fire extinguisher. These tags are usually affixed to the handle of the fire extinguisher and indicate when the fire extinguisher was last inspected, serviced, or refilled. This helps ensure that the fire extinguisher is always in proper working condition and ready for use.

    Maintenance records are important documents that detail the maintenance procedures and history of a fire extinguisher. These records should include information such as the date of purchase, the date of last inspection, any repairs or replacements made, and the types of extinguishing agents used. Keeping accurate maintenance records is essential for complying with fire safety regulations.

    Mounting brackets are used to securely hold a fire extinguisher in place, making it easily accessible in case of a fire emergency. These brackets are typically mounted on walls, cabinets, or vehicles to ensure that the fire extinguisher is visible and within reach at all times. It is important to install mounting brackets according to the manufacturer’s recommendations to prevent accidental dislodging or damage to the fire extinguisher.
